SD大鼠近端肾小管上皮细胞的原代培养及鉴定 被引量:4

Primary culture and identification of proximal renal tubular epithelial cells in SD rat

摘要 采用机械研磨、筛网过滤和酶消化相结合的方法获取肾小管节段进行原代培养,以免疫组织化学法和细胞化学染色法鉴定培养细胞。结果表明,肾小管上皮细胞围绕肾小管节段呈岛屿状向四周逐渐生长并于第4~7天处于对数生长期,培养细胞角蛋白ck18表达阳性,碱性磷酸酶染色阳性,证实培养细胞为近端肾小管上皮细胞,且纯度较高。 The renal tubular segments were collected by mechanical grinding, filtering and chemical digestive methods and the renal tubular epithelial cells were primarily cultured. Immunohistochemical method and cytochemical staining were applied to identify the cell types. The results indicated that renal tubular epithelial cells could grow up to the vicinity gradually around the anchored renal tubular segments, displaying the typical islands layout. They grew in logarithm growing phase from 4 to 7 days. The expression of cytokeratinl8 and alkaline phosphatase(ALP)staining of the cultured cells were positive. Thereby the cultured cells were proved to be proximal renal tubular epithelial cells and its purity was very high.
